The IRS does not create an exception for cashing out your 401 (k) after leaving an employer. If you are younger than 59.5 years old, and if you do not meet one of the IRS’ other carve-outs for early 401 (k) disbursements, permanently taking money from any 401 (k) account will trigger a 10% penalty on top of all existing income taxes.866-994-7807. These accounts are split through a qualified domestic relations order (QDRO), which is based on the order of a judge and in accordance with the terms of the qualified plan and applicable law. When dividing the assets, the receiving spouse may choose to take the money as a distribution or roll it ...If you have a retirement plan account with a former employer, you have choices for what to do with the assets, including: 1. Leave the assets in your former employer’s plan. Withdraw the assets in a lump-sum distribution 2, 3. Roll over all or a portion of the assets to a traditional IRA. Move the assets to your new employer’s retirement plan.

A 401 (k) hardship withdrawal is legally allowed if you meet the Internal Revenue Service criteria for having a financial “hardship” and if your employer allows for it. The IRS allows you to complete one tax-free rollover between IRAs within 60 days of the initial withdrawal once every 12 consecutive months. If you have questions about how to report a 60-day rollover, speak to your tax advisor.
